DESCRIPTION:
"The Free State gladdens my heart, no matter what my mood. When I am here I feel that nothing can shut me in, that my thoughts can roam as far as the horizons." - NELSON MANDELA
Franshoek Mountain Lodge lies about 20 kms outside of Ficksburg in a secluded valley in the heart of cherry growing district of the Eastern Free State - a dramatic landscape of sheer sandstone cliffs and gentle green slopes scattered with an abundance of wild flowers.
We are surrounded by an area of exceptional beauty with caves and waterfalls to explore, dams to fish in and walking trails to please everyone from the casual stroller to the serious hiker. The lodge is very pet friendly - as long as your pet is pet friendly…
ACCOMMODATION:
With only ten rooms, we provide an intimate, easy going, family friendly lodge which appeals to all generations. The heart of the lodge is a charming, thatched sandstone building where guests can relax at the bar or enjoy a delicious meal; Thai food is the house specialty but we cater to all tastes. On the cooler evenings, a roaring log fire creates the perfect atmosphere for an evening of games or music and many guests find themselves getting to know strangers who end up as enduring friends.
The bedrooms are situated in the old farmhouse which is attached to the lodge and each has its own access to our beautiful gardens which are home to a menagerie of creatures including tortoises, cats, dogs, horses and a pot bellied pig called Lily.
We have recently built a thatched cottage with two double bedrooms and a wooden deck reached by a spiral staircase where children can sleep. The master bedroom has a king sized bed, slipper bath and one-way glass looking out to a breathtaking view of the mountains.
FACILITIES:
Up behind the guest buildings is a spectacular, sandstone edged swimming pool-with-a-view where lunches can be served in summer. The pool area is enclosed, so parents can relax, knowing that their children are safe. In the evenings we fire up our African Steam Hut where you can detox and take a dip under our dazzling starlit night skies. The lodge offers a variety of holistic treatments and therapies, among them; reiki, aromatherapy massage, hypnotherapy, reflexology, hot stone massage.

DIRECTIONS:
Head towards Durban on the N3. Immediately after the Engen One-Stop and before the second toll plaza (Wilge Plaza) take the Villiers Suid off ramp. Turn right (you’re on the R26) and drive until you get to a T junction signed Vrede to your left and Frankfort to your right. Turn right. Pass Frankfort (just after passing Frankfort you cross a bridge and then turn left - it is signed Reitz R26). Pass Tweeling and Reitz, arriving at Bethlehem after about 120km. At Bethlehem go straight through the first set of big lights by the Pick'n Pay, and past the Engen garage. At the 4-way stop turn right. Go down past lots of car sales showrooms until you turn left into Commissioner Street at the Kentucky Fried Chicken (shortly after the large ABSA Bank and signed Fouriesburg and Loch Athlone). Head for Fouriesburg for approximately 40 kms. Pass the turn off for Fouriesburg. After a further approximately 22km you see a large, brown, information sign on the left, pointing to Nebo and Franshoek on the right. Turn right and follow the dirt road (it is the S385), across the railway tracks and over the hill to a 4-way junction, follow the Franshoek Lodge signs to the right; at the junction to Rustlers (just after crossing the stream) keep left, and the lodge is 2km further.
